Why Start an Ecommerce Business in India in 2025?

The Indian ecommerce landscape has transformed dramatically. With UPI transactions crossing 10 billion monthly and tier-2/3 cities driving 60% of online orders, the market is ripe for new entrants. Recent government initiatives like the Open Network for Digital Commerce (ONDC) are democratizing ecommerce, making it easier for small businesses to compete. Digital infrastructure improvements mean even rural customers now have access to high-speed internet and digital payment methods. The pandemic permanently changed shopping behaviors - 73% of Indian consumers now prefer online shopping for convenience. Categories like home decor, fitness equipment, and sustainable products are seeing 200%+ year-over-year growth. Most importantly, starting costs have plummeted. You can launch a professional Shopify store for under ₹10,000 and start generating revenue within weeks, not months. Compare that to traditional retail requiring lakhs in investment for inventory and store setup.

Market Opportunities and Growth Potential

India's ecommerce market is projected to reach $350 billion by 2030, growing at 27% CAGR. But the real opportunity lies in untapped segments. While electronics and fashion dominate, emerging categories like pet supplies, organic foods, and personalized gifts have less competition and higher profit margins. Regional language commerce is another goldmine - only 10% of Indians are comfortable with English, yet most ecommerce sites ignore vernacular audiences. Shopify's multi-language capabilities let you tap into this underserved market. The rise of social commerce through Instagram and WhatsApp Business has created new selling channels. Indian consumers spend 4.8 hours daily on social media - that's your captive audience right there.

Understanding the Indian Ecommerce Ecosystem

Success in Indian ecommerce requires understanding unique local dynamics. Cash on delivery still accounts for 40% of transactions, despite UPI's growth. Customers expect free shipping and easy returns - 67% abandon carts due to shipping costs. Festival seasons drive 40% of annual sales. Planning inventory for Diwali, Holi, and regional festivals is crucial. Indian customers are highly price-sensitive but value-conscious - they'll pay premium for quality and convenience. Mobile-first is non-negotiable. 79% of ecommerce traffic comes from smartphones. Your Shopify store must load in under 3 seconds on 4G connections or you'll lose customers to competitors.

Finding Your Profitable Niche and Products

Product selection makes or breaks your ecommerce business. The sweet spot? Products with 30-60% profit margins, lightweight for shipping, and solving specific problems. Start with your interests and expertise. Selling products you understand gives you an authentic voice in marketing. Use tools like Google Trends, Amazon Best Sellers, and Meesho's trending products to validate demand. For dropshipping in India, focus on products not easily available locally. Unique phone accessories, specialized fitness equipment, and innovative home organization products perform well. Avoid commoditized items where you'll compete purely on price.

Setting Up Your Shopify Store: Technical Foundation

Shopify India offers a 3-day free trial to set up your store. Start by choosing a clean, mobile-responsive theme like Dawn or Sense - both are free and optimized for speed. Your store name should be memorable, easy to spell, and available as a .com domain. Use Shopify's business name generator if stuck. Secure matching social media handles immediately. Essential pages to create: About Us (build trust), Shipping Policy (set expectations), Return/Refund Policy (reduce anxiety), Contact Us (provide multiple channels), and Privacy Policy (legal requirement).

Payment Gateways and Shipping Setup for India

Payment gateway selection impacts conversion rates significantly. Razorpay and PayU are popular choices, offering UPI, cards, netbanking, and EMI options. Integration takes minutes through Shopify's admin panel. For shipping, partner with multiple couriers through Shiprocket or Pickrr. They offer discounted rates and automated tracking. Set up zone-based shipping rates - metros, tier-1, tier-2/3, and remote areas. COD remains crucial for Indian customers. Enable it selectively based on order value and customer location to minimize risks. Consider COD charges of ₹50-100 to discourage non-serious orders.

Dropshipping with Shopify India: Complete Setup Guide

Dropshipping remains one of the lowest-risk ways to start ecommerce in India. You don't hold inventory, suppliers ship directly to customers, and you focus on marketing and customer service. The Indian dropshipping landscape has matured significantly. Platforms like Meesho, GlowRoad, and international suppliers through Oberlo make finding products easier. However, success requires choosing reliable suppliers and managing customer expectations. Profit margins in dropshipping typically range from 15-40%. While lower than private labeling, the minimal upfront investment and ability to test multiple products quickly make it attractive for beginners. The key challenge? Finding Reliable Dropshipping Suppliers in India

Supplier reliability makes or breaks your dropshipping business. Start with established platforms like IndiaMART for domestic suppliers or AliExpress for international products with proven shipping to India. Vet suppliers thoroughly - order samples, check business registrations, and verify GST compliance. Indian customers expect 5-7 day delivery for domestic products. International dropshipping can take 15-25 days, so set clear expectations. Build relationships with 2-3 suppliers per product category. This redundancy protects against stockouts and quality issues. Negotiate better rates once you hit 50+ monthly orders.

Automating Your Dropshipping Operations

Manual order processing kills scalability. Shopify apps like Oberlo, Spocket, and Modalyst automate product imports, inventory updates, and order fulfillment. Set up automated email sequences for order confirmation, shipping updates, and delivery confirmation. Use Shopify Flow to create rules for order routing based on location or product type. Customer service automation through chatbots handles 60% of routine queries. Tools like Tidio or integrate seamlessly with Shopify, providing instant responses about shipping, returns, and product questions.

Social Media Marketing for Indian Audiences

Indians spend 4.8 hours daily on social media, making it your most powerful marketing channel. Instagram and Facebook drive 65% of social commerce, while WhatsApp Business enables direct selling. Content that works: Behind-the-scenes videos, customer testimonials in regional languages, festival-themed posts, and educational content solving customer problems. User-generated content performs 3x better than branded posts. Influencer marketing delivers exceptional ROI when done right. Micro-influencers (10K-100K followers) charge ₹5,000-50,000 per post but often deliver better engagement than celebrities. Choose influencers whose audience matches your target demographic.

Paid Advertising: Facebook, Google, and Beyond

Paid ads accelerate growth when done strategically. Start with Facebook/Instagram ads - they offer sophisticated targeting options and lower costs than Google Ads initially. Budget allocation: Begin with ₹500-1000 daily, testing different audiences and creatives. Successful campaigns typically see ₹150-300 customer acquisition costs for products priced above ₹1,000. Google Ads work best for products with existing search demand. Shopping campaigns convert well for visual products. YouTube ads are underutilized but effective for demonstrating product benefits.

SEO and Content Marketing for Long-term Growth

While paid ads deliver immediate results, SEO provides sustainable, free traffic. Indian search behavior differs from global patterns - voice search and question-based queries dominate. Target long-tail keywords in Hindi and regional languages. 'Best [product] under 1000 rupees' or '[product] price in India' type searches have high buying intent but lower competition. Create helpful content addressing customer pain points. Product comparison guides, how-to videos, and festival gift guides attract organic traffic while building authority. Aim for 2-3 blog posts monthly, each targeting specific keywords.

Building Systems and Standard Operating Procedures

Documentation saves your sanity during scaling. Create SOPs for every repetitive task - order processing, customer service responses, inventory management, and marketing campaigns. Hire virtual assistants for routine tasks. Indian VAs cost ₹15,000-30,000 monthly and handle customer service, order processing, and basic marketing tasks. Train them using recorded videos and written guides. Implement quality control checkpoints. Random order audits, customer satisfaction surveys, and supplier performance tracking prevent issues from spiraling as volume increases.

Expanding Product Lines and Market Reach

Single product stores rarely scale beyond ₹5 lakhs monthly. Expand strategically by adding complementary products that serve your existing customers' needs. Analyze purchase data to identify expansion opportunities. If selling yoga mats, add resistance bands, foam rollers, and workout guides. Bundle products to increase average order value by 40-60%. Geographic expansion within India offers massive growth. Each state has unique preferences and payment behaviors. Localize your approach with regional language support and state-specific marketing campaigns.
